Barcelona's Molino de Pez restaurant is offering free lentils as it reopens after a fire.

The establishment's kitchen suffered a devastating fire on April 23

BarcelonaApril 23rd is one of the most beautiful days in Barcelona, ​​but it was a tragic day for the owners of the Molino de Pez restaurant, located at 346 Còrsega Street in Barcelona. Their kitchen caught fire, forcing them to close and undergoing a major renovation and refurbishment of the kitchen and the space. Today, they reopen, and to celebrate, they've taken the initiative to offer 500 free servings of lentils to anyone who comes.

"Thank you to everyone who has been here during this time, waiting patiently and lovingly for our return. It has given us even more reasons to come back strong," says an emotional Nino Redruello, the restaurant's owner. This love returns in two heartfelt ways: on the one hand, the Molino de Pez team wants to express their gratitude for the neighborhood's love and understanding by doing what they do best: serving food. That's why, today, Wednesday, September 10th, Redruello is offering these 500 servings of lentils. It's his grandmother's famous recipe, which was already served at Taberna La Ancha in Madrid, where this family group, also owner of the Fismuler restaurant, began operating. From a stand right outside the restaurant, open to any neighbors who want it, starting at 1 p.m. and until supplies last.

It's been a tough few months: "We closed suddenly, with a heavy heart and the kitchen silent, but with a clear idea from the very beginning: to return as soon as possible. And to return well," explains Nino Redruello. "This unexpected shutdown caused by the fire has allowed us to offer you what is essential: remembering you sit at our tables. Simple, tasty, and unadorned cuisine, designed to be enjoyed."

The Molino de Pez restaurant will reopen tomorrow, Thursday the 11th, as usual.
